2 Palu, Center Sulawesi Earthquake & Tsunami Relief Team
16-26 Oct, Indonesia – 2 Nations, 3 NGOs, with 6 volunteers have come together with 1 mission, delivering aids for the poor and needy after a 7.5 magnitude earthquake and trigger a Tsunami hits Central Sulawesi, Indonesia.
Methodist Crisis Relief & Development (MCRD), CREST and TOUCH International from Singapore are working together with Gesa Bentara from Indonesia. We landed at Makassar and purchased relief items before we drove for 27 hours to Palu.

3 Post Cyclone Nargis, Myanmar
14-23 Oct, Irrawaddy, Myanmar – CREST partnered with two teams from Kings Kid Church, Canning Garden Baptist Church CGBC Ipoh and Business for Transformation B4T to engage the Karen Baptist in Pathein, Irrawaddy Delta of Myanmar. Six KKC members from CGBC Ipoh with the kind cooperation of Karen Baptist Convention, Yangon and Pathein Myaungmya Association trained eighty two teachers from Early Child Development Centre (ECDC) from 55 villages of Pathein, Myaungmya and Yangon divisions. After three days training, the trained teachers held a children fun carnival which were attended by more than three hundred children.
CREST teams also visited two villages around the Laputta division that were affected by the Cyclone in 2008. In this follow up the water tanks for rainwater collection built by CREST in 2016 were inspected. Supplementary feeding were continued in two villages due to high malnutrition (42.9% under-weight) determined by ENA Smart program. The honorarium for teachers in all of the ECDCs supported by CREST were continued for this academic year to encourage teachers continue serving in the village ECDCs.
